As a University of Bradford chemistry student, you will have choice and flexibility in your degree.
During the first two years, you will develop a sound understanding of theoretical and practical aspects of chemistry with core content delivered across the traditional areas of organic, inorganic and physical chemistry.
To give you an intellectually fulfilling university experience our chemistry courses allow you to take 20 credits of elective modules in stages 1 and 2, with subjects offered from across the university’s teaching portfolio such as mathematics, engineering, economics and so on.
The third year will introduce you to specialist content in medicinal, materials and analytical chemistry. You will also have the opportunity to study a specific subject by choosing to a greater depth during an extended dissertation.
It is possible to exit after stage 3 with a BSc (Hons) in Chemistry.
In the Master's year you will develop a deeper understanding of the application of chemistry to solving real-world problems. Master's-level training focuses on deploying training in real-world settings. Academic research experience involves students working on their own project as part of a research team alongside postgraduate and postdoctoral researchers at the University.
Your chemistry education with us needn’t be confined to Bradford. We have links with companies and universities all over the world, and several of our students take the opportunity to complete stage 4 of their degree with one of our partners. Recent placements have included formulating new perfumes, working in an Alzheimer’s research group at Harvard Medical School, and searching for new antimicrobial compounds from fungi in the Canadian wilderness.

Course programme
The modules for this course can be found in the latest programme specification.
The programme is structured to give students choice and flexibility. During the first two years, students will develop a sound understanding of theoretical and practical aspects of chemistry, with core content delivered across the traditional areas of organic, inorganic and physical chemistry. However, we believe that an intellectually fulfilling university experience should allow students to sample subjects from outside the Chemistry subject area. Hence all our chemistry programmes allow students to take 20 credits of elective modules in stages 1 and 2, with subjects offered from across the university’s teaching portfolio.
The third year will introduce students to specialist content in medicinal, materials and analytical chemistry. Students will also have the opportunity to study a specific subject by choosing to a greater depth during an extended dissertation. It is possible to exit after stage 3 with a BSc (Honours) in Chemistry. In the Masters year, students will then have the choice of taking advanced material from our three MChem themes: analytical, medicinal and materials chemistry. This advanced study will allow students to develop a deeper understanding of the application of chemistry to solving real-world problems. Masters-level training focuses on deploying training in real-world settings.
Stage 1
- Organic Chemistry 1 (20 credits)
- Physical Chemistry 1 (20 credits)
- Inorganic Chemistry 1 (20 credits)
- Practical Chemistry 1 (40 credits)
- Elective (20 credits)
Stage 2
- Organic Chemistry 2 (20 credits)
- Physical Chemistry 2 (20 credits)
- Inorganic Chemistry 2 (20 credits)
- Practical Chemistry 2 (40 credits)
- Elective (20 credits)
Stage 3
- Organic Chemistry 3 (20 credits)
- Introduction to Polymer and Colloid Science (20 credits)
- Practical Chemistry 3 (20 credits)
- Bio-organic and Bio-inorganic Chemistry (20 credits)
- Molecular Analysis (20 credits)
- Stage 3 Research Project (20 credits)
Stage 4
- Stage Four Research Project (60 credits)
Then 60 credits from the following options (depending on availability):
- Drug Discovery and Development (20 credits)
- Synthetic Chemistry for Medicinal Chemists (20 credits)
- Computational Drug Design (20 credits)
- Fundamentals of Analytical science (20 credits)
- Analytical Short Course A (20 credits)
- Inorganic Materials Chemistry (20 credits)
- Fundamentals of Nano and Supramolecular Materials (20 credits)
- Computational Crystal Engineering (20 credits)
- Materials Characterisation (20 credits)
